


TEBAOFLEX BS 6883 25mm²/3C 6.6kV Armoured Offshore Submersible Cable
TEBAOFLEX BS 6883 EPR/SW4/GSWB/PUR is a medium voltage elastomeric insulated armoured cable, specifically engineered for fixed wiring in ships, mobile offshore units, and submersible water pump applications up to 50 meters underwater depth–. Rated at 6.6/6.6kV, this cable features Class 5 tinned annealed copper conductors, EPR insulation (Type 3GI3), SW4 inner sheath, galvanized steel wire braid (GSWB) armour, and a durable polyurethane (PUR) outer sheath. Compliant with BS 6883 and IEC 60332-3A flame retardant standards, TEBAOFLEX BS 6883 cable delivers reliable power transmission for offshore drilling rigs, oil platforms, and submersible pumping systems in the most demanding marine environments.

Cable Construction
| Component | Specification |
|---|---|
| Brand | TEBAOFLEX CABLE |
| Type Designation | BS 6883 EPR/SW4/GSWB/PUR 25mm²/3C 6.6/6.6kV |
| Conductor | Annealed flexible stranded tinned copper, Class 5, compliant with BS 6360 / IEC 60228[reference:14] |
| Conductor Screen | Semiconducting layer or tape[reference:15] |
| Insulation | Ethylene Propylene Rubber (EPR) Type 3GI3 according to BS 7655[reference:16] |
| Insulation Screen | Semiconducting layer or tape + tinned copper tape |
| Filler | Rubber filler |
| Tape | Tape wrapping over the assembly |
| Inner Sheath | Halogen free thermosetting compound SW4 according to BS 7655 2.6[reference:17] |
| Armour | Galvanized steel wire braid (GSWB) ≥82% coverage[reference:18] |
| Outer Sheath | Polyurethane (PUR) – abrasion resistant, oil resistant, waterproof[reference:19] |
| Sheath Colour | Black (other colours available upon request) |

Dimensions and Weight – 6.6/6.6kV (25mm²/3C)
Based on the specification for 3-core 25mm² configuration at 6.6/6.6kV:
| Parameter | Value |
|---|---|
| Construction | 3 × 25 mm² |
| Nominal Insulation Thickness | 3.0 mm |
| Nominal Inner Sheath Thickness | 2.0 mm |
| Diameter Over Inner Sheath (Min) | 36.5 mm |
| Diameter Over Inner Sheath (Max) | 39.9 mm |
| Nominal Armour Wire Diameter | 0.45 mm |
| Nominal Outer Sheath Thickness | 2.2 mm |
| Overall Diameter (Min) | 42.9 mm |
| Overall Diameter (Max) | 47.5 mm |
| Approximate Weight | 3220 kg/km |
